Progressive Dems Demand for Greater Oversight on US Aid to Israel

A growing number of progressive Democrats in Congress are demanding for enhanced oversight on US aid to Israel. These lawmakers believe that the current system lacks sufficient scrutiny, and that there should be specific benchmarks for where the aid is utilized. They voice worries that US funds are not always effectively used to support the lives of Palestinians, and call for a fair approach to aid distribution in the region.

  • Certain lawmakers have introduced legislation that would mandate greater transparency from the Israeli government on the use of US funds, while others are pushing for a full review of the current aid program.
  • This push for more oversight has generated both support and criticism. Supporters argue that it is crucial to ensure that US taxpayer dollars are being used responsibly, while critics contend that it undermines the strong alliance between the US and Israel.

The debate over US aid to Israel is likely to continue a polarizing issue in the coming months, as Democrats seek to balance their commitment to Israel's security with their desire for a more just peace process in the region.

Israeli-American Relations Tested by Growing Progressive Criticism

The traditionally solid-knit relationship between Israel and the United States is facing a period of growing scrutiny as progressive voices within the American political landscape become increasingly vocal. This shift in sentiment comes amid ongoing disagreements over Israeli policies towards Palestinians, with progressives advocating greater accountability and a more equitable approach to the Israeli-Palestinian conflict. Additionally, concerns are being raised about the influence of pro-Israel lobbying groups on American foreign policy, leading some to criticize the long-standing bipartisan support for Israel in the U.S. Congress.

The President Faces Calls to Focus on Human Rights in US-Israel Relations

With growing worldwide attention, President Biden is facing mounting calls to guarantee human rights a central concern in US-Israel relations. Critics maintain that the ongoing situation in Israel and Palestine necessitates a more vigorous commitment to human rights by both the US and Israel. They urge Biden to link US aid to Israel on concrete measures to ensure the human rights of all individuals in the region, especially Palestinians. This call has risen momentum in recent days, with several institutions petitioning for a more balanced approach to US-Israel relations.
